def get_final_url(url, timeout=10, retry_count=3):
"""
获取URL重定向后的最终链接
参数:
url (str): 要检查的URL
timeout (int): 请求超时时间(秒)
retry_count (int): 失败重试次数
返回:
str: 最终URL或None(如果失败)
"""
# 设置请求头,模拟浏览器访问
headers = {
'User-Agent': 'Mozilla/5.0 (Windows NT 10.0; Win64; x64) AppleWebKit/537.36 (KHTML, like Gecko) Chrome/91.0.4472.124 Safari/537.36',
'Accept': 'text/html,application/xhtml+xml,application/xml;q=0.9,image/webp,*/*;q=0.8',
'Accept-Language': 'en-US,en;q=0.5',
}
# 尝试多次请求
for attempt in range(retry_count):
try:
print(f"尝试 {attempt + 1}/{retry_count}: 正在访问 {url}")
# 创建请求对象
request = Request(url, headers=headers)
# 创建SSL上下文,用于处理HTTPS
context = ssl.create_default_context()
# 打开URL,设置超时和SSL上下文
# urllib默认会处理重定向,不需要额外设置
response = urlopen(request, timeout=timeout, context=context)
# 获取最终URL和状态码
final_url = response.geturl()
status_code = response.getcode()
print(f"请求成功,状态码: {status_code}")
print(f"最终URL: {final_url}")
return final_url
except HTTPError as e:
print(f"HTTP错误: {e.code} {e.reason}")
# 对于HTTP错误,等待一段时间后重试
if attempt < retry_count - 1:
wait_time = 2 ** attempt # 指数退避
print(f"等待 {wait_time} 秒后重试...")
time.sleep(wait_time)
continue
return None
except URLError as e:
# 处理URL错误,包括DNS解析失败
print(f"URL错误: {e.reason}")
# 检查是否是DNS解析错误
if isinstance(e.reason, socket.gaierror) and "Name or service not known" in str(e.reason):
print("\n检测到DNS解析问题")
print("\n可能的解决方案:")
print("1. 检查域名拼写是否正确")
print("2. 检查网络连接是否正常")
print("3. 检查DNS设置是否正确")
print("4. 如果使用自定义DNS,尝试切换到公共DNS(如8.8.8.8)")
print("5. 确认域名已正确注册并指向Vercel")
# 对于DNS错误,不再重试
return None
# 对于其他URL错误,等待一段时间后重试
if attempt < retry_count - 1:
wait_time = 2 ** attempt # 指数退避
print(f"等待 {wait_time} 秒后重试...")
time.sleep(wait_time)
continue
return None
except socket.timeout as e:
print(f"请求超时: {e}")
# 对于超时错误,等待一段时间后重试
if attempt < retry_count - 1:
wait_time = 2 ** attempt # 指数退避
print(f"等待 {wait_time} 秒后重试...")
time.sleep(wait_time)
continue
return None
except Exception as e:
print(f"发生错误: {e}")
# 对于其他异常,等待一段时间后重试
if attempt < retry_count - 1:
wait_time = 2 ** attempt # 指数退避
print(f"等待 {wait_time} 秒后重试...")
time.sleep(wait_time)
continue
return None
